Augmented reality (AR) takes the real world and projects computer-generated inputs to it. All you need is an appropriate device loaded with relevant software. AR is being developed along with mobile technologies and used for training. Healthcare is one sector that has benefited to a great extent with the help of AR. Doctors can better explain the anatomy of the body or a complex procedure much easier. Military uses AR technology to train soldiers on the enemy locations. In manufacturing industries, workers deal with complex heavy machinery. They must be very careful while operating them. One small mistake can cause loss of life. With the help of AR technologies, workers can learn how to operate these machinery in a safe, simulated environment. In the corporate sector, some organizations use AR technologies during induction of new employees, giving them a virtual tour of the premises.
AR applications can broadly be classified into two categories – marker-based and GPS based. Marker based applications recognize images in the real world, calculate its position, and then overlays the image with content. GPS based applications use the Global Positioning System tools in your smartphone. They find landmarks or points of interest and supply information about them. These applications provide real-time education to learners about various places.

While providing Augmented Reality Training you'll find many challenges with tracking. Most learning management systems are equipped to deal with traditional courses. They are unable to track the completion when the courses are experiential in format. New methods of tracking like xAPI can be used to deal with the challenge.
